Transaction efaf1718786dd49c42a73813b30792c2f4ce871697eb4a86520a738da33c09c0
1 Input
1 Output
-
efaf1718786dd49c42a73813b30792c2f4ce871697eb4a86520a738da33c09c0:0
- value
- 783012
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5f8b038a6bf06c0b1f2821915278f4aeefb5844
- address
- bc1quhutqw9xhurvpv0jsgv32fu0fth0kkzyme037w